When the nurse discovers that a child has been exposed to lead and the child's lead levels are elevated, the nurse will first:
 
  a. tell the family to seek medical attention for the child immediately
  b. discover the source of the lead poisoning and keep the child from getting more
  c. give the child the universal antidote for lead poisoning
  d. call the state health department and seek information

Answer to Question 1

A

Feedback
A Correct. The nurse's first action is to tell the family to seek immediate medical attention if the child has been exposed and lead levels are elevated because lead can be removed from the body.
B Incorrect. Locating the source and keeping the child away from it is a very important action but not the first.
C Incorrect. There is not a universal antidote for lead poisoning.
D Incorrect. Seeking medical attention immediately is the first action. Calling the state health department and seeking further information would be done later.

Answer to Question 2

C
Parents occasionally need to take a break. Do not encourage the parents to sneak out. This will damage the trust relationship and further traumatize the child. The nurse should provide comfort while the parents are gone.
